Why would you call someone an enigma?

An enigma is someone or something that’s puzzling, mysterious, or difficult to make sense of. … If you call a person an enigma, you mean that they’re hard to figure out—the reasons behind what they say and do are not easily understood.

How did they break enigma?

The Enigma machines were a family of portable cipher machines with rotor scramblers. … It was broken by the Polish General Staff’s Cipher Bureau in December 1932, with the aid of French-supplied intelligence material obtained from a German spy.

Who is an enigmatic person?

An enigmatic person is someone who is a bit mysterious to others. Behind an enigmatic smile are thoughts impossible to guess. The word enigma originally referred not to people or smiles but to words, and specifically to words that formed a riddle or a complicated metaphor that tested one’s alertness and cleverness.

Why is enema given?

An enema administration is a technique used to stimulate stool evacuation. It is a liquid treatment most commonly used to relieve severe constipation. The process helps push waste out of the rectum when you cannot do so on your own.

What is the synonym of enigma?

Some common synonyms of enigma are mystery, problem, puzzle, and riddle. While all these words mean “something which baffles or perplexes,” enigma applies to utterance or behavior that is very difficult to interpret.

Why do you lay on left side for enema?

Position the patient on left side, lying with the knees drawn to the abdomen (Fig 2). This eases the passage and flow of fluid into the rectum. Gravity and the anatomical structure of the sigmoid colon also suggest that this will aid enema distribution and retention.

Are enemas good for IBS?

Reflexology massage and enemas (a colon cleanse) are also used in the treatment of IBS. But there’s a lack of scientific research on these approaches, so it’s not clear whether they’re effective. Enemas are associated with risks such as an electrolyte imbalance, infections and injury to the wall of the bowel.
